from stock to 37" tires
 
hummerxforums claims switching to bigger tires wouild cause following:
""You'll lose some low-end torque, as you will have effectively changed the gear ratio.
Your speedometer will read low.
Larger diameter tires are usually heavier, putting more stress on the drive line and suspension.
Wider tires may cause a little wandering on the highway and increase rolling resistance.""
anyone had similar experience?

A little bit, really not enough to matter.
If you do so pull your battery for a couple minutes so that the computer can relearn a new shift sequence since, as you quoted, you are changing the final ratio.
The biggest issue I found was my transmission wanted to constantly shift when cruise control was put 75+. Not so bad now that the trans had time to learn it.

I didn't go above 12.5 width but I would make an educated guess that you'll see more wandering from a loose ball joint than a slight increase in tire width. If it did become a problem I would try changing the steering stabilizer.
